Re: The best QoS configuration for TP-LINK WR841ND?

Posted: Fri Sep 23, 2016 3:55 am
by Lantis
Set the maximum speed on your QoS config page to the limited speed you want to apply to the aggregate of all devices.
You can then apply QoS rules on an individual basis if you don't want to equally share this part of the network.
